About The Position

Fabricates parts for products; ensures the efficiency and quality of production; maintains a safe working environment; contributes to team effort Job Duties: 60% Fabricating new and replacement parts for durable medical equipment by utilizing the appropriate machinery within each workstation; making adjustments as necessary to produce parts within specifications; assisting in unloading received materials; operating within standard operating procedures (SPOs); completing daily work and maintenance documentation. Apply knowledge of mechanics, shop mathematics, metal properties, layout, and machining procedures. Machines parts to specifications using machine tools such as lathes, drill presses, milling machines, shapers, or grinders. Reads and interprets machining instructions, job orders, and blueprints to determine dimensional specifications, sequences of operations, setups, and tooling requirements. Selects and sets cutting speeds, feed rates, depths of cuts, and cutting tools according to machining instructions or knowledge of metal properties 25% Ensures the efficiency and quality of parts by checking accuracy to meet specifications; performing preventive maintenance on equipment and maintaining inventory; adhering to ISO and FDA regulations. Measures, examines, ensure conformance to specifications through use of measuring instruments such as; calipers, micrometers, and fixed or telescoping gauges. 10% Maintains a safe working environment by attending safety training; turning off and locking out equipment not in use; cleaning and maintaining a clean work area 5% Contributes to team effort by accomplishing related results as needed. Handles all other duties as assigned in order to contribute to overall success of the company.
